SIR FUTURE SERIES
EN ISO 20345 S3S FO SC HRO SR, EN 61340 ESD
UPPER: Action Nubuck leather, soft and velvety to the touch, extremely resistant to wear.
The protective toe BUMPER ensures extra durability by shielding the upper from scratches and abrasions.
LINING: 3DTEX polyester honeycomb structure for high breathability.
Ergonomic TPU heel support.
CLOSURE: Faster system.
TOECAP: Aluminum, lightweight yet resistant, offering high protection against impacts and compression.
PUNCTURE-PROOF: PStype composite, nonmagnetic, antistatic and thermoinsulating.
Provides maximum performance in puncture resistance, fullfoot protection and maximum flexibility.
FOOTBED: ETPU Responder®, a special compound that bonds thousands of ETPU particles.
The patented Responder® technology absorbs shocks and reduces muscle fatigue.
Antistatic, ergonomically shaped, with holes across the entire surface.
These technical features help keep the foot cool and dry, ensuring breathability.
SOLE: ETPU Responder® / Rubber.
The midsole is made of highperformance ETPU Responder®, using patented Responder® technology.
Thousands of closedcell ETPU particles, highly elastic and resilient,are bonded with a strong and stable compound.
This combination creates exceptional reactive cushioning, lightness, and flexibilityacross the entire foot, ensuring excellent performance even after long and intensive use.
The rubber outsole, with deep longitudinal grooves, ensures superior grip on all types of surfaces.
The waterrepellent lugs and deep grooves provide additional stability, protection, and liquid drainage.
ESD
Designed to provide exceptional performance in a wide range of working conditions, SIR FUTURE footwear powered by Responder® Technology stands out for technological innovation and design, making it the ideal choice for prolonged use and repetitive standing tasks.
Recommended for: light industry, logistics and material handling, service sector.
